USF and Georgetown tip off in less than three hours at Madison Square Garden.

If you check out this blog regularly, hopefully you know all about the Bulls.

Bulls coach Stan Heath knows the Bulls have a huge challenge today to knock off the Hoyas for the second time this season.

“They’ve had a terrific season,’’ Heath said. “Their starting five can compete with anybody. We were very fortunate. I’m sure they will make some adjustments against [Dominique Jones].’‘
